Functionalism as a theory has several major flaws: neglects the negative functions of some issues (crime, homelessness, prostitution. , there may be multiple functions not taken into account, seems to imply a benevolence of social systems and their operation. The idea of government, education, cooperation is there to have effect in the society: often fail to ask why something functions as it does relying more on the examination of the function itself. The basis of conflict theory is credited to karl marx (1820-1895) The history of all hitherto existing society is the history of class struggles (marx, 1848) Social class: a group of people who occupy a similar place in the economic system of production. Upper class, middle class, lower class: marked by differences in power, status, wealth, values and norms. People respect more who have higher position tend power and status. Wealth is the what you have minus depts: potential for mobility between classes.
